Releasing November 13th '3AM...Drinking...Red Horse' is an accumulation of 3 years of music made in Japan, brought together as an album of cherished moments. The heart of the album is memory and the obsessive pursuit to crystallise this. The music was written and produced rapidly, often in under an hour. Then, over the years these pieces were cultivated and finalised into consumable fragments of time. Like the memories they represent, they became more poignant with age, yet, inevitably further from reality. It is through a chopped up, reversed and flawed lens that the music is processed. Very rarely do memories remain pristine, and very rarely are memories simply happy. Coming to terms with the emotions of life, love and loss in young adulthood, I knew one day these moments would be as far from my grasp as my youth spent watching television and playing video games. In order to preserve the innocence I tapped into this theme with fragments of television shows, old VHS recordings and music written in homage to Koji Kondo and UK Garage to name a few inspirations. I hope that the listener may enjoy the album either as a whole experience and journey or as individual bites into memories that they themselves may relate to.
